Once before I mentioned that the Server Run-time Configuration chapter
was probably my most visited locations in the manual...

I like very much the split of that into two sections, but I think the
new chapter names are somewhat confusing.

My proposal would be to rename the chapters called

	Server Run-time Environment
	Run-time Configuration

to be

	Server and Operating System Environment
	Server Configuration Parameters

The first of these chapters is devoted exclusively to OS issues, some of
which are *not* run-time issues e.g. creating a database cluster, re-
configuring the OS kernel for various resources. Hence, I suggest
replacing the phrase Run-time with something associated with OS.

The second chapter is the server configuration chapter. It doesn't refer
to run-time *client* configuration, for example. Also the whole chapter
refers to "parameters" throughout, yet this is not mentioned in the
title. Also, the preset options section actually refers to settings that
are build-time parameters exposed at run-time, so perhaps the phrase
run-time is misleading.
